Don't solar panels need inverters?
An inverter is necessary when you are using solar panels in a hybrid system for your home. Its primary role is to convert the DC voltage generated by the solar panels and batteries into AC power for home appliances.

Energy storage companies need equipment
Energy storage systems allow for effective utilisation and decentralised production of renewable energy such as wind and solar power by storing the surplus energy generated during peak periods and releasing it when needed. This ensures grid stability and reliable power supply at lower costs.
